Definition
- 1plural simple present of have
Recorded use
Wiktionary examplesThese source excerpts show how han appears in context. They illustrate usage; the definition above remains the entry’s reference meaning.
They han the fleece, and eke the flesh;
Since that ye han had my virginitie,
Etymology
From Middle English han, contraction of haven.
